france24.comIt’s no longer news that
Senator Isah Misau and the inspector general of Police, Ibrahim Idris are not the best of friends at
the moment.
It all started when Misau accused the Police boss of illegally pocketing
N10 billion which should have gone to government coffers on a monthly basis.
Police spokesman, Jimoh Moshood immediately dismissed the allegation.
That's not all.
Moshood accused Misau of deserting the Force for politics,
forging his retirement letter and so on.
Senator Misau was a Deputy Superintendent of Police (DPS)
before he retired and found his way to the Senate where he currently represents Bauchi Central Senatorial
District.
Jimoh Moshood, Police Public Relations Officer
Since then, it has been more accusations and counter accusations.
The latest was on the floor of the Senate
on Wednesday, October 4, 2015.

Here is everything Misau said about IGP, Ibrahim Idris.
1. Evans’ arrest is not an achievement
Remember the ‘billionaire kidnapper’, Evans?
Yeah, same Evans.
Kidnap kingpin, Evans being led by the police
gov.ukSenator Misau says
the Police IG should stop celebrating Evans' arrest as his
achievement.
The lawmaker believes anyone could have arrested Evans.
"Sometimes I laugh when I see the IG celebrating that he has arrested Evans," Misau said.
"Evans was operating in Lagos openly until when he kidnapped somebody who jumped into somebody's house and they went to report.
"This is an achievement of IG? This cannot be achievement of the IG.
Even an ordinary person can do that," he added.
2. The IGP is dating two female cops!
Senator Misau accused the inspector general of Police of having sexual relations with two female officers.
The lawmaker gave their names as Amina and DSP Esther.
"The IG is openly having two relationships with police women which he gave special promotion. One of them is Amina
and one of them is DSP Esther," Misau announced.
3. The IGP impregnated one and married her secretly
According to Senator Misau, IGP Idris impregnated one of the female officers, DSP Esther, who he secretly tied the knot with on September 15, 2017.
nytimes.com"The IGP impregnated DSP Esther which the IG on 15th of last month got
married to that woman DSP.
"He quickly did a secret wedding in Kaduna because the lady is four months pregnant. I am saying this because of the institution. I am supposed to be a stakeholder in that institution. It is the institution that brought me here which I'm proud of.
"There are serving police officers who now demoralized because of the activities of the office
of the IGP," the lawmaker said.
4. The IGP broke Police rules
Senator Misau accused IGP Idris of breaking the Police service rules by marrying a serving officer.
"Under police act and regulations, you cannot marry as serving woman police
unless that woman retire," Misau said.
5. Promotions and appointments under Idris are not based on merit
According to Misau, the Police boss appoints and grants special promotions to ‘his boys’.
"Mr President, even when it comes to appointment, the IG
decided to have his own boys who are just assistant commissioner of police.
He will give them special promotion. He will give them deputy commissioner of police.
They won't spend three months or six months he will
just give them acting commissioners of police," the lawmaker said angrily.
